### The error occurred while setting parameters ### SQL: SELECT id, name, contact_user_id, contact_name,contact_mobile, status,“domain",package_id, expire_time, account_count, creat e_time, update_time, creator, updater, deleted FROM system_tenant WHERE deleted=0 AND (name =?) ### Cause:dm.jdbc.driver.DMException:Communication error :Communication error; nestea exceptsonl is dm.jdbc.driver.DMException: Communication error
时间: 2024-04-11 16:31:42 浏览: 18
根据你提供的错误信息,看起来是在设置参数时出现了通信错误。这可能是由于以下原因之一引起的:
1. 数据库连接问题:通信错误可能是由于无法建立或维持与数据库的连接而引起的。这可能是由于网络问题、数据库服务器故障或配置错误等原因导致的。
2. 数据库驱动问题:通信错误也可能是由于数据库驱动程序出现问题而引起的。确保你正在使用的数据库驱动程序版本与数据库兼容,并且已正确配置。
3. 服务器配置问题:某些情况下,服务器的配置可能会导致通信错误。例如,数据库连接池过载、连接超时设置不合理等。
为了解决这个问题,你可以尝试以下步骤:
1. 检查数据库服务器是否正常运行,并确保数据库连接参数正确配置。
2. 检查网络连接是否正常,并确保能够从应用程序服务器连接到数据库服务器。
3. 检查数据库驱动程序是否正确安装,并与数据库版本兼容。
4. 检查服务器配置是否合理,并根据需要进行调整。
如果问题仍然存在,你可能需要查看更详细的错误日志或联系数据库管理员以获得进一步帮助。
相关问题
### The error occurred while setting parameters
引用和是关于SQL查询和参数设置的问题,不适用于回答"### The error occurred while setting parameters"这个问题。引用是关于在pom.xml文件中添加lombok依赖的说明,也与这个问题无关。
针对"### The error occurred while setting parameters"这个问题,我们需要更多的上下文信息才能提供准确的答案。请提供更具体的错误信息或相关的代码,以便我们能够帮助您解决这个问题。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[MyBatis使用报错原因及解决办法 ##The error occurred while setting parameters](https://blog.csdn.net/qingnian2016/article/details/128299231)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[springboot配置第一个项目出现的问题](https://blog.csdn.net/m0_46385217/article/details/126348072)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
### The error may involve defaultParameterMap ### The error occurred while setting parameters
根据第一个引用中的信息,“### The error may involve defaultParameterMap ### The error occurred while setting parameters”是一个错误信息,它可能与参数映射有关,而在设置参数时发生了错误。这个错误信息通常出现在执行数据库操作时,可能是由于参数映射配置不正确或者参数设置出错导致的。
另外,根据第二个引用中的信息,关键字在 MySQL 中使用反引号`(在键盘1左边的反引号`),而在 Oracle 中使用单引号'。如果在 SQL 语句中使用了关键字作为列名,可能会导致语法错误。例如,desc(当成描述)、table(当成桌子)、name(当成名字)、order(当成订单)等关键字应慎用作列名。
因此,当出现“### The error may involve defaultParameterMap ### The error occurred while setting parameters”这样的错误信息时,可能是由于参数映射配置错误或者参数设置有误导致的问题。在处理这个错误时,需要检查数据库操作语句中是否使用了正确的参数映射和正确设置的参数,并确保避免在列名中使用关键字。<span class="em">1</span><span class="em">2</span>